Entada Phaseoloides Bark/Seed Extract

Description

Entada Phaseoloides Bark/Seed Extract, derived from the gigantic climbing vine native to tropical Asia and Australia, is a potent botanical ingredient gaining traction in skincare formulations. This extract is rich in saponins, particularly entadamide A, which exhibits notable an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. These compounds contribute to its ability to soothe irritated skin and combat free radical damage.

The extract has demonstrated efficacy in improving skin barrier function, enhancing moisture retention, and promoting collagen synthesis. Its astringent qualities make it beneficial for treating oily and acne-prone skin by regulating sebum production and minimizing pore appearance. Additionally, Entada Phaseoloides extract has shown potential in addressing hyperpigmentation issues due to its tyrosinase-inhibiting activity.

Research suggests that this ingredient may also possess anti-aging properties, helping to re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les. Its gentle exfoliating action aids in cell turnover, resulting in a smoother, more radiant complexion. When incorporated into skincare products, Entada Phaseoloides Bark/Seed Extract is typically well-tolerated and can be suitable for various skin types, including sensitive skin.
